TOMOYO: Remove unneeded parameter.
authorTetsuo Handa <penguin-kernel@I-love.SAKURA.ne.jp>
Tue, 16 Feb 2010 00:46:15 +0000 (09:46 +0900)
committerJames Morris <jmorris@namei.org>
Tue, 16 Feb 2010 06:26:36 +0000 (17:26 +1100)
tomoyo_path_perm() tomoyo_path2_perm() and tomoyo_check_rewrite_permission()
always receive tomoyo_domain(). We can move it from caller to callee.

Signed-off-by: Tetsuo Handa <penguin-kernel@I-love.SAKURA.ne.jp>
Signed-off-by: James Morris <jmorris@namei.org>
